Frequently asked questions about Arrowhead Elementary School

How many students attend Arrowhead Elementary School?

Arrowhead Elementary School has 648 students enrolled. It is a public school in Lewis Center, OH. CCD year-over-year: 623 (2022-23) → 756 (2023-24), up 133.

What is the student-teacher ratio at Arrowhead Elementary School?

The student-teacher ratio at Arrowhead Elementary School is 21.6:1, which is 19% higher than the Ohio average of 18.2:1 and 38% higher than the national average of 15.7:1.

What percentage of students receive free lunch at Arrowhead Elementary School?

10.3% of students at Arrowhead Elementary School are eligible for free lunch, compared to the Ohio average of 31.6%.

What is the racial and ethnic makeup of Arrowhead Elementary School?

The largest demographic group at Arrowhead Elementary School is White at 55.4% of enrollment, in Lewis Center, OH. Its student body is more racially and ethnically mixed than most US schools, with a diversity index of 62.8/100.

What is the Resource Investment Index for Arrowhead Elementary School?

Arrowhead Elementary School has a Resource Investment Index of 38/100 (typical reported resources relative to schools nationally) based on 4 factors: student-teacher ratio, gifted-program reporting, counselor availability, chronic absenteeism.
